Lakeside Center in Carrollton, AL serves grades 3 through 12 within the Pickens County district and is classified as a rural locale.
Math proficiency was 69% in 2023, which is higher than the Alabama state average of 30% and the district average of 20%.
Reading proficiency declined to 30% in 2022, which is lower than the state average of 47% and the district average of 32%.
Science proficiency improved from 10% in 2021 to 25% in 2022, but remains below the state average of 38%.
Graduation rates have fluctuated, dropping from 90% (2019) to 80% in 2022 and 2023, which is lower than the state average near 88%.
